One way to create a new standard is by taking the "old" one and making it more difficult to create a "new" one. It today's case we are creating the new standard with the squat by using the medicine balls (basketballs). Drop them hips down between those legs instead of bending forward at the waste and plopping down on the dynamax balls. Head up, chin out like someone is gonna sucker punch it and weight back on the heels.
